How Our Temperature-Controlled Drying Service Works
Our team’s process for Temperature-Controlled Drying involves a thorough assessment of the affected area, followed by a customized drying plan. We use advanced equipment to monitor and control temperature and humidity levels, ensuring that the drying process is both efficient and safe. Proper drying techniques prevent further damage and reduce the risk of mold growth.
Step 1: Assessment and Planning
Our technicians will inspect your property to identify the extent of the damage and create a customized drying plan. This plan takes into account the type of water, the size of the affected area, and the local climate. We’ll also identify any potential health risks and take steps to mitigate them.
Step 2: Equipment Setup and Monitoring
We’ll set up our advanced drying equipment, including dehumidifiers and air movers, to monitor and control temperature and humidity levels. This equipment helps to prevent further damage and reduces drying time.
Step 3: Drying and Monitoring
Our technicians will continuously monitor the drying process, making adjustments as needed to ensure that the area is dried to a safe and acceptable level. We’ll also provide you with regular updates on the progress.
Step 4: Final Inspection and Cleaning
Once the drying process is complete, our technicians will conduct a final inspection to ensure that the area is safe and free from any remaining moisture. We’ll also clean and disinfect the area to prevent mold growth.

Warning Signs You Need Temperature-Controlled Drying
Early detection is key to preventing extensive damage and reducing costs. Here are some warning signs that you need Temperature-Controlled Drying:
Mold Growth
Visible mold growth is a clear indication that you need Temperature-Controlled Drying. Mold can cause serious health problems and further damage to your property.
Unpleasant Odors
Musty or mildewy odors can be a sign of moisture buildup. Don’t ignore these odors, they can lead to costly repairs.
Water Stains
Water stains on ceilings, walls, or floors can show a leak or flood. Addressing these stains quickly can prevent further damage.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age. Don’t delay, we’ll help you restore your floors to their original condition.
Peeling Paint or Wallpaper
Peeling paint or wallpaper can show moisture buildup. Don’t ignore these signs, they can lead to costly repairs.
Discoloration or Stains on Drywall
Discoloration or stains on drywall can be a sign of water damage. Don’t delay, we’ll help you restore your drywall to its original condition.
Temperature-Controlled Drying v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small water spill on a single room | Yes | No | You can likely handle a small spill with a wet vacuum and some towels. |
| Water damage from a burst pipe in a single room | No | Yes | A burst pipe needs immediate attention to prevent further damage and health risks. |
| Flood damage from a natural disaster | No | Yes | Flood damage needs specialized equipment and expertise to prevent further damage and ensure a safe environment. |
| Water damage from a leaky roof | No | Yes | A leaky roof needs a thorough inspection and repair to prevent further damage and ensure a safe environment. |
| Musty odors in a single room | No | Yes | Musty odors can show a larger moisture issue that needs professional attention. |
| Water damage from a toilet overflow | No | Yes | A toilet overflow needs immediate attention to prevent further damage and health risks. |

Temperature-Controlled Drying Cost in New Germany, MN
The cost of Temperature-Controlled Drying can vary depending on the severity and size of the affected area, as well as local conditions in New Germany, MN. Our estimates are free and based on an on-site assessment.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Initial Assessment and Planning | $200 – $500 | The size of the affected area and the type of water damage. |
| Equipment Setup and Monitoring | $500 – $2,000 | The type and number of equipment needed, as well as the duration of the drying process. |
| Drying and Monitoring | $1,000 – $5,000 | The size of the affected area, the type of water damage, and the duration of the drying process. |
| Final Inspection and Cleaning | $200 – $500 | The extent of the damage and the need for specialized cleaning equipment. |
| More Services (e.g., mold remediation, drywall repair) | $500 – $2,000 | The extent of the damage and the need for specialized services. |
